Isles fan coming in peace. You got a good one! Some Nelson stuff in case you guys are interested

- His overall numbers are down this year, but not at 5v5. He's on pace for 42 points at 5v5; last two years he had 44 and 40. It's our team's abysmal PP that has put a damper on his numbers this season, but make no mistake, he's the same 70 point center he's been the last few seasons. The decline has not started.

- He is big, but he does not play big. He's not soft, just don't expect a Tkachuk. He will not be hitting people or scrapping in the paint for rebounds. He is not a power forward, and just gets labeled that in video games or whatever because he's tall.

- What he will do is score goals out of nowhere in unremarkable situations. He's a sniper. Doesn't need to be an odd man rush, doesn't need to be a power play, doesn't really need to have a clean look. He will put the puck in the net, period. And that being said, when he does get a chance on the rush it feels like he's about 50/50 to score. He won the target competition at the ASG a couple of years ago - that was not a fluke.

- All signs have been that he might want to finish his career in Minnesota. He's part of a hockey legacy, as his grandfather won US Gold at the Olympics in 1960 and his uncle was on the Miracle on Ice team. I think Guerin putting him on the 4 Nations team was either like a sign of respect to his Minnesota hockey family, or part of an overture to get him to the Wild... or both. Either way, I think signing him longterm will be an uphill battle - he already lives just outside Minneapolis in the offseason.
